Officers from the Serious Collision Investigation Unit (SCIU) are appealing for witnesses after a collision in Croft last night (Monday 24 February).

The collision occurred at around 9.45 pm in Croft Hill Road, near to the junction of Thurlaston Lane and Huncote Road, and involved one vehicle, a white Vauxhall Corsa.

A man sustained serious injuries and is being treated at hospital.

It is believed the Corsa was travelling along Croft Hill Road in the direction of Huncote.

Anyone who witnessed the collision or saw the vehicle beforehand is asked to get in touch.  If anyone was driving in the area and has dashcam footage we would urge them to contact us.

Contact DC Anna Andrew on 101 or via www.leics.police.uk, quoting incident 710 of 24 February.
